Understanding the Importance of Balance
College recruiters look for well-rounded student-athletes who excel both on the field and in the classroom. Achieving this balance not only improves your chances of acceptance but also prepares you for college life beyond sports. Prioritizing academics ensures you meet graduation requirements and keeps your options open.
Strategies for Maintaining Balance
Effective Time Management
Create a weekly schedule that allocates time for classes, study sessions, practice, and rest. Use planners or digital calendars to stay organized and set reminders for important deadlines.
Prioritize Academic Responsibilities
Always keep your academic commitments at the forefront. Attend all classes, complete assignments on time, and seek help when needed. Remember, your grades are a key part of your recruiting profile.
Communicate with Coaches and Teachers
Maintain open communication with your coaches and teachers about your schedule and commitments. They can offer support and may provide flexibility around sports or academic deadlines.
